Key Drivers Behind the Gold Loan Surge in 2025

gold-surge

The growth of gold loans in 2025 is driven by specific economic and behavioural shifts that directly affect you as a borrower. Here are some key factors that influenced this growth:

Elevated Gold Prices Boost Loan Eligibility

Gold prices in India remained elevated through 2025, with domestic prices touching around ₹1.32 lakh per 10 grams during market rallies. When gold prices rise, the underlying value of your jewellery increases, allowing you to access higher loan amounts against the same collateral.

As a result, households and small business owners are increasingly pledging idle jewellery to meet needs such as weddings, education, medical expenses, and working capital, rather than selling their gold.

Borrowers Shift Towards Secured and Transparent Credit

RBI data reported by leading business publications showed a sharp rise in Gold Loan disbursements in 2025, as smaller borrowers reduced reliance on certain microfinance institutions. This reflects a clear shift towards secured credit backed by physical assets.

Gold loans, being collateral-based, offer tangible advantages:

  • Lower interest rates compared to many unsecured loans
  • Faster approvals with limited documentation
  • Flexible end-use for personal or business needs

For many borrowers, this balance of cost, speed, and transparency has made gold loans a preferred short- to medium-term financing option.

Softer Repo-rate Environment Supporting Competitive Gold Loan Pricing

In 2025, the RBI’s relatively accommodative repo-rate stance helped ease the cost of funds for banks and NBFCs, which had a direct impact on Gold Loan pricing. As a low-risk, fully secured product, gold loans were among the first segments in which lenders could offer more competitive interest rates as funding conditions improved.

This environment encouraged stronger competition among lenders in gold loans, leading to lower interest rates, faster disbursements, and better renewal terms for borrowers. For you, this meant access to cheaper short-term credit against gold, especially when backed by high-value collateral and a clear repayment plan.

Inflation Dynamics in 2025 and Preference for Gold-backed Credit

In 2025, India experienced unusually low headline inflation (the total economy’s inflation), with CPI inflation dipping to near record-low levels (around 0.25% - 0.71% toward late 2025) before trending slightly up. This was well below the RBI’s target range of 2 - 6%.

Even with low headline inflation, markets saw significant inflation in gold prices throughout the year, making gold more attractive as a store of value than cash or unsecured credit. This price strength boosted the collateral value of gold jewellery, enabling borrowers to secure larger loans against the same quantity.

Expansion of Organised Gold Loan Access and Digital Reach

In 2025, the organised Gold Loan market in India expanded rapidly. Total assets under management reached about ₹11.8 trillion by March 2025 and are projected to grow further toward ₹15 lakh crore by March 2026. This reflects strong uptake of gold loans through formal channels such as banks and NBFCs.

Alongside this scale-up, lenders increasingly extended branch networks and streamlined credit processes, making gold loans easier to access in semi-urban and rural markets. This broader reach and simplicity helped more Indians choose gold loans over informal or unsecured credit.

Trends to Watch for Gold Loan in 2026

The factors that have fuelled growth in 2025 are likely to shape the Gold Loan landscape in 2026 as well, along with evolving regulations and global price forecasts. The RBI’s new guidelines span tiered LTV ratios, faster returns of pledged collateral upon closure, greater contract transparency, and fairer valuation and auction rules. These are set to take effect by April 1, 2026 and are expected to encourage gold loans.

Additionally, according to the World Gold Council, global and economic uncertainties may keep gold prices strong in 2026, supporting good loan eligibility for gold.

FAQs

How does a rise in gold price affect loan eligibility?

When gold prices increase, the market value of your jewellery rises, allowing you to borrow a higher amount within the approved LTV limits.

Can I use a Gold Loan for both business and personal needs?

Yes, Gold Loan funds can be used for lawful personal or business purposes, such as education, medical expenses, weddings, or working capital.

What happens if I cannot repay my Gold Loan on time?

If repayments are missed, the lender may issue reminders and, after due process, auction the pledged gold, returning any surplus to you.
